As is the case with most companies, direct-to-consumer or not, there comes a time they branch out in an effort to get their brand out there, and what better way than golf apparel? It seems an easy decision, but the good ones don’t just get a generic shirt and slap a logo on it, they put some thought into it. Cut Golf is doing just that, and we were able to get their “Game Day” polo in for a closer look.

Quick Take
60/40 Cotton/Poly blend that has got some density to it. With heavy duty stitching throughout, a soft feel, and a standard cut, it’s a polo that wears well on and off the course.
